Machine Cell Formation Based on a New Similarity Coefficient

One of the designs of cellular manufacturing systems (cms) requires that a machine population be partitioned into machine cells. numerous methods are available for clustering machines into machine cells. one method involves using a similarity coefficient. similarity coefficients between machines are not absolute, and they still need more attention from researchers. although there are a number of similarity coefficients in the literature, they do not always incorporate the important properties of a similarity coefficient satisfactorily. these important properties include alternative routings, processing time, machine capacity (reliability), machine capability (flexibility), production volume, product demand, and the number of operations done on a machine. the objectives of this paper are to present a review of the literature on similarity coefficients between machines in cms, to propose a new similarity coefficient between machines incorporating all these important properties of similarity, and to propose a machine cell heuristic approach to group machines into machine cells. an example problem is included and demonstrated in this paper.
